Susie Abdel-Nabi
Clyde & Co
04 May 2020 | United Arab Emirates
02 Dec 2019 | United Arab Emirates
26 Mar 2018 | United Arab Emirates
25 Apr 2017 | United Arab Emirates
09 Apr 2013 | United Arab Emirates
25 Jan 2013 | United Arab Emirates
Contact Details
Dubai
Dubai
United Arab Emirates